碱与岩石矿物组分(蒙脱石、石英)的相互作用及动力学研究  被引量:10

REACTION AND ITS KINETICS OF MONTMORILLONITE、QUARTZ WITH ALKALINE SOLUTION

摘  要:本文研究了碱 (5 %NaOH ,m)与蒙脱石、石英的相互作用。蒙脱石和石英在碱的作用下发生溶蚀 ,溶蚀是一个可逆过程。在深入认识溶蚀过程的基础上 ,建立了蒙脱石与碱相互作用的动力学模型 (1)和石英与碱相互作用的动力学模型 (2 ) ,并在大量实验数据的基础上确定了相关的动力学参数。This paper presented the result of a laboratory study on the reaction and its kinetics between montmorillonite?quartz and alkaline solution. The result indicated that montmorillonite subjected to corrosion and produced SiO 3 -2 and AlO 2 - ions in the alkaline solution. The reaction between montmorillonite?quartz and alkaline solution is a reversible. The concentrations of SiO 3 -2 and AlO 2 - in the alkaline solution would be equilibrium value after a long reaction time. Two kinetic models of the reaction between montmorillonite?quartz and alkaline solution were presented. The data calculated by these kinetic models were conformable to that determined by experiments.
